These are all about the kitchen and how to make life easier in that area. In my mind, it’s the number one thing you can control to improve your circumstances.

Learning to cook can be life-changing; it can transform your health, finances, and happiness. Food can be a source of joy or misery, vitality, or illness.

It’s something that people avoid because they’re intimidated by the thought of it. They think delicious, healthy food has to be complicated and expensive. Another problem is not having the right equipment.

People perceive cooking as something magical that other people can just do. I’d like to demystify the process so more people can be empowered to try.

It is a skill like anything else, it can be learned and mastered with practice. Once you realize that, it becomes very doable.
